Output db6a96b8f81e4f14c2882e24a2ee07c424ad38e2370e5eb468b307c8061b22c6:2

value
173914978
script pubkey
OP_0 OP_PUSHBYTES_20 5b4fe57cc44b042ac34c320f944e56b1c3360aaf
address
bc1qtd872lxyfvzz4s6vxg8egnjkk8pnvz40lrpmna
transaction
db6a96b8f81e4f14c2882e24a2ee07c424ad38e2370e5eb468b307c8061b22c6
spent
true